Stale backlog cleanup
Flag untouched backlog issues for review before it rots.
Paste this into AgentBand
Every Monday at 9am, find issues in the WEB project backlog with no update in the last 30 days that are not Done, add a Stale label, and post a review list grouped by component so they get closed, reassigned, or reprioritized.
A backlog full of forgotten issues hides the work that matters. Forge finds the ones that have gone untouched, flags them, and hands you a review list, so stale work gets closed or revived on purpose instead of piling up.
How it works
- 1 Find not-Done backlog issues with no update past your threshold
- 2 Add a Stale label so they are easy to filter
- 3 Post a review list grouped by component for cleanup
